Kasley Killam, MPH, is a leading voice on social health. A Harvard-trained social scientist, TED speaker, and award-winning founder, Killam has spent over a decade helping individuals and organizations harness the power of human connection. Her insights regularly appear in outlets such as Forbes and The New York Times. Connect at kasleykillam.com and follow her @KasleyKillam.

Conventional health advice focuses on the body and mind, overlooking relationships. In this groundbreaking book, social scientist Kasley Killam introduces a crucial third pillar: social health. People with strong relationships have a lower risk for disease, while those without are up to 53 per cent more likely to die from any cause. Just as we exercise our physical muscles, we must strengthen our social muscles. Blending cutting-edge research, inspiring stories, and practical tools, this book is a powerful antidote to our lonely times.
